Accessing public records in Rougemont, NC
Rougemont is not incorporated with a local government but is designated as populated area by the US Census. As a result public records are held by the Durham County court and the county clerk's office. Records related to criminal offenses are also held by Durham County Sheriff's Office. Some of the larger surrounding cities are Durham, Chapel Hill, Raleigh and Cary.
The below state agencies will also hold records for Rougemont residents.
North Carolina Department of Health and Human Services: Provides access to vital records such as birth certificates, death certificates, marriage certificates, and divorce records.
North Carolina Department of Public Safety: Provides access to records related to criminal history checks, arrest records, and driver's license records.
North Carolina Secretary of State: Maintains records related to business entities, including corporate filings, trademarks, and trade names.
North Carolina Department of Transportation: Manages records related to vehicle registrations, driver's licenses, and driving records.
In addition, other state entities that may contain records and reports in Durham County include North Carolina Central University, Duke University, State Park Rangers: Eno River and Durham County Alcohol Beverage Control Law Enforcement Office.
